It is finally the official visit season for the 2024 Michigan football recruiting efforts, which should bring more commitments and good news for the Maize and Blue throughout the month. One of the Wolverines’ top targets, four-star cornerback Boo Carter, set a decision date over the weekend, and it’s fast approaching. Additionally, the Wolverines have been named finalists alongside four other notable programs.

Michigan football recruiting target Boo Carter announced decision date

Boo Carter is a name that all Michigan football recruiting fans likely know quite well by now. A number of the Wolverines’ top commits have been making a very public push for his commitment, and so far, it appears that Michigan still has its foot in the door. That being said, the Maize and Blue have fallen behind a few others in recent months, especially the Tennessee Volunteers, who currently lead according to the Recruiting Prediction Machine.

Boo Carter, a four-star athlete/cornerback and a major Michigan football recruiting target in the 2024 cycle, announced his decision date last weekend, setting it for June 17th at 8:00 PM. Save the date, Michigan fans, because the Wolverines are still in the running.

Wolverines a finalist, but need a big official visit next weekend

The five teams that Boo Carter will pick from when the time comes are Michigan, Ohio State, Tennessee, Oregon, and Colorado. Of these teams, Tennessee (92.2%) has the best odds to land his commitment.

Despite appearing to have the lead over the rest, Tennessee’s spot at the top is not set in stone just yet. Michigan football recruiting has been trending in a solid direction with Carter as of late and will get a chance to make one final push next weekend during his official visit.

This means that next weekend will likely be a make-or-break visit for Jim Harbaugh and the 2024 class. Additionally, Carter claims that if he joins the Maize and Blue, his class will bring home a national championship to Ann Arbor.

“I have a great bond with the players and the commits and I feel like if I go there, we’ll win the natty,” Boo Carter said, according to ON3.
